4,295,017,536 is a composite number, even.
4,295,017,536 (four billion two hundred ninety-five million seventeen thousand five hundred thirty-six) is an even 10-digit number. It is a composite number with 56 divisors, and factors as 2⁶ × 3 × 89 × 251,347. Its proper divisors sum to 7,196,613,024,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x10000C440.
